1 Procedures and documentation requiredQ:I want to take a raccoon (fox, skunk) abroad. What should I do? A:When taking a raccoon (fox, skunk) abroad from Japan, it is necessary for the animal to undergo export quarantine. The quarantine is basically a clinical check so no special documentation is required.
2 Short trips abroadQ:I want to take a raccoon (fox, skunk) on a short trip abroad. Is the animal subject to quarantine when I leave and re-enter Japan? A:Even when only going on a short trip, raccoons (foxes, skunks) are subject to export quarantine on departure and import quarantine on arrival back in Japan. It is necessary to submit advance notification to the Animal Quarantine Service at the airport at which you intend to arrive, at least 40 days prior to returning to Japan. The quarantine period is 180 days. (1)Individual identification by microchip (2)That the animal has been kept only in a designated region (rabies-free countries or region) since being taken out of Japan (3)That there have been no outbreaks of rabies in the designated region in the past two years (4)That the animal does not have or is not suspected of having rabies at the quarantine carried out prior to departure Please note that if the microchip was fitted in Japan, this information will be included on the Export Quarantine Certificate, so please submit any document to prove the above at the time of the export quarantine. If you intend to take a raccoon (fox, skunk) abroad with you, please consult the Animal Quarantine Service well in advance.

4 ShippingQ:Are quarantine procedures affected by the mode of transport used to take animals out? A:Raccoons (foxes, skunks) are subject to export quarantine when being taken abroad, regardless of the mode of transport (airplane, ship etc.) or the method of transport (cargo, hand luggage etc.) used. Quarantine procedures are not affected in any way by the shipping method. A:Animals can become subject to considerable stress when kept in an unfamiliar place for long period of time, so please pay careful attention to animal health prior to departure. Raccoons (foxes, skunks) that are old, in poor health, pregnant, lactating, have a history of illnesses, on medication or injured are not suited to transportation or the import quarantine at the destination. If it is unavoidable to take such an animal abroad, please consult your vet and airline well in advance, to determine whether or not the animal will be able to cope with the transportation and import quarantine. 5 Advance notificationQ:Is it necessary to make an appointment for export quarantine? A:Appointments are not necessary, but depending on the destination, special arrangements may be required, or quarantine may take considerable time (several days), so please contact the Animal Quarantine Service where the animal will undergo export quarantine well in advance, once export plans have been finalized. Please ensure that the Export Quarantine Application Form is submitted at least seven days in advance of the intended day of export.
6 Quarantine costsQ:How much will export quarantine cost? A:Export inspection at the Animal Quarantine Service is free of charge.

A:One hour is usually enough time in which to complete the health check and produce the certificate. However, please come to the Animal Quarantine Service in good time prior to check-in.
